Elastic Cross Sections for 3He + 58Ni above the Coulomb Barrier

DOI: 10.4236/wjnst.2020.101001, PP. 1-8

Keywords: Elastic and Inelastic Scattering, Scattering Theory, Total Cross Sections

Full-Text   Cite this paper   Add to My Lib

Abstract:

In this work, the elastic cross section is calculated at energies above the Coulomb barrier for 3He + 58Ni using a Woods-Saxon potential. The solutions of the radial Schrödinger equations are calculated numerically and they are introduced in the S matrix, after which the cross section is obtained. The parameters in the potential are adjusted to satisfy known experimental data.
